Ever tried wrangling libraries in Linux? It's a mix of precision and brute force. I start with 'pacman -Ql' on Arch to verify library installations, then jump to 'nm' or 'objdump' if I need to inspect symbols in binaries. When cross-compiling, I swear by 'pkg-config' to fetch correct compiler flags—saves so much guesswork. For version conflicts, I'll symlink libraries manually (risky, but effective) or use 'update-alternatives' as a referee. And when all else fails? Chroot into a clean environment to isolate the problem. Feels like debugging in a sterile lab.

Navigating library management in the Linux terminal feels like being a librarian in a digital labyrinth—thrilling but occasionally overwhelming. I rely heavily on 'ldconfig' to update shared library links and cache, especially after installing new libraries. It's like refreshing the library's catalog so everything's where it should be. For Debian-based systems, 'dpkg -L' helps me list files from installed packages, while 'apt-file search' is my go-to for locating which package provides a missing library.

When compiling from source, I always check 'LDLIBRARYPATH' to ensure the system finds my custom libraries. Sometimes, I'll use 'ldd' to peek at an executable's dependencies—it's like diagnosing why a friend won't run properly. And for those stubborn 'lib not found' errors? 'strace' is my detective tool, tracing system calls to pinpoint exactly where things go wrong. It's messy but oddly satisfying when you crack the case.

Managing libraries via terminal is all about the right tools. I use 'yum provides' on RHEL to identify packages containing specific libs. For compile-time issues, 'LIBRARYPATH' and 'CINCLUDEPATH' are lifesavers. And if a program complains about missing symbols, 'readelf -Ws' reveals what's really inside a shared object. Bonus trick: 'patchelf' can modify RPATHs in existing binaries—like surgery for broken dependencies.

Library management in Linux? My workflow's dead simple: 'apt' or 'dnf' for installing packages, and 'locate' to find libraries fast. If I'm building something from source, I'll prefix './configure' with 'LDFLAGS' or 'CPPFLAGS' to point to custom library paths—saves headaches later. For cleanup, 'deborphan' hunts down unused libs, and 'apt autoremove' keeps things tidy. Pro move: alias 'ldd grep not found' to spot missing deps in one command. Works every time.

Where are libraries stored in Linux?

5 Answers2026-03-27 08:59:45
Back in my early days of tinkering with Linux, I was baffled by where all those mysterious libraries lived. Turns out, they're scattered across several key directories like '/lib', '/usr/lib', and '/usr/local/lib'. The '/lib' folder holds essential system libraries needed during boot, while '/usr/lib' stores most user-space libraries—think of stuff like graphics drivers or audio tools. If you compile something from source, it often lands in '/usr/local/lib'. I once spent hours debugging a program only to realize I hadn't checked '/usr/lib/x8664-linux-gnu' for a missing dependency. Fun times! What's wild is how distros handle this differently. Debian-based systems love splitting libraries into architecture-specific subfolders, while Arch keeps things streamlined. And don't get me started on environment variables like 'LDLIBRARYPATH'—override those carelessly, and suddenly nothing works. After a few messy experiments, I now religiously use 'ldconfig' to manage library paths. Still, discovering how modular yet organized Linux's library system is felt like unlocking a secret level in a game.

How to save a vim file in Linux terminal?

5 Answers2025-07-13 03:05:52
saving files in Vim is second nature to me. The basic command is ':w', which writes the current changes to the file. If you're working with a new file and need to name it, use ':w filename' to save it with that name. For exiting after saving, ':wq' does both in one go. Sometimes, I forget to save before trying to exit, and Vim yells at me—so ':q!' forces an exit without saving if I messed up. For more advanced usage, ':x' is like ':wq' but only saves if there are changes, which is handy for scripts. If I need to save to a different file without closing, ':saveas newfilename' lets me create a copy. Vim also allows saving specific parts of the file; for example, highlighting lines in visual mode and then ':w filename' saves just those lines. Mastering these commands makes editing config files or scripts way smoother.

How to save vim files in Linux terminal?

2 Answers2025-07-15 22:16:06
Saving files in Vim from the Linux terminal is one of those skills that feels like a rite of passage. I remember the first time I panicked because I didn't know how to exit after editing. The key is understanding Vim's modes. You start in normal mode, but to save, you need to enter command mode by pressing ':' (colon). Then, typing 'w' and hitting enter writes the file to disk. It's straightforward once you get used to it, but the first few tries can be confusing if you're coming from simpler editors. One thing that tripped me up early was trying to save without having write permissions. If that happens, Vim will yell at you with a 'E212' error. You can force a save with 'w!' if you're sure you have the rights, but sometimes you just need to sudo your way out. Another neat trick is saving to a different file with 'w newfilename'. It's super handy for making backups or testing changes without overwriting the original. The real power comes when you combine saving with other commands. 'wq' writes and quits in one go, which is my most-used combo. If you've messed up and want to bail without saving, ':q!' is your emergency exit. It's wild how muscle memory develops—now my fingers automatically dance through these commands without thinking. Learning Vim's save system feels clunky at first, but once it clicks, you realize why people swear by this editor.
